How We Remove Standing Water in McCall, ID
Removing standing water needs a meticulous process to prevent further damage to your property and belongings. Our technicians use specialized equipment to extract water, and then dry out the affected areas using high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ers. This ensures that your home is completely dry and free from any potential water damage.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team begins by inspecting your property to find out the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ll identify the affected areas, check for any structural damage, and provide a detailed report of our findings.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our technicians will extract the standing water from your property. This may involve setting up pumps, vacuums, or other machinery to remove the water efficiently.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out the affected areas. This process can take several days, depending on the size of the affected area and the level of moisture present.
Step 4: Mold and Mildew Treatment
After the drying process is complete, our technicians will treat any remaining areas with mold and mildew-killing products to prevent further growth and dam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Once the treatment is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that all affected areas are dry and free from mold and mildew. We’ll also clean and disinfect any equipment and materials used during the process.

Warning Signs You Need Standing Water Removal
Don’t ignore these warning signs that show you need standing water removal services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ice persistent musty odors in your home,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Check for any areas with visible water staining, warping, or buckling wood.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ors
Visible water stains or warping on your walls or floors can show water damage. Check for any signs of water seepage or leakage around windows, doors, or appliances.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Check for any areas where the paint or wallpaper has pulled away from the walls or ceiling.
Unpleasant Odors or Sounds Coming from the Attic or Crawl Space
Unpleasant odors or sounds coming from the attic or crawl space can show water damage. Check for any signs of water seepage or leakage around vents, chimneys, or pipe connections.
Water-Soaked or Wet Carpets or Furniture
Water-soaked or wet carpets or furniture can show standing water damage. Check for any signs of water seepage or leakage around carpets, rugs, or upholstered furniture.
Discoloration or Warping of Wood or Drywall
Discoloration or warping of wood or drywall can be a sign of water damage. Check for any areas where the wood or drywall has become discolored or warped.
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ak (less than 1 gallon per hour) | Yes | No | You can likely fix it yourself with some basic plumbing knowledge. |
| Large leak (over 1 gallon per hour) | No | Yes | A large leak can cause significant water damage and needs professional attention. |
| Water damage in a large area (over 100 square feet) | No | Yes | A large area of water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and clean properly. |
| Visible m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ized treatment and equipment to remove safely and effectively. |
| Structural damage or warping of wood or drywall | No | Yes | Structural damage or warping need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Emergency situation (water main break, etc.) | No | Yes | An emergency situation needs immediate attention and professional expertise to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|

Standing Water Removal Cost in McCall, ID
The cost of standing water removal services can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in McCall, ID.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, level of water dam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, level of moisture present |
| Mold and mildew treatment | $100 – $500 | Size of the affected area, level of mold and mildew growth |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$50 – $200 | Size of the affected area, level of cleaning required |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end calls) | $100 – $500 | Time of day, level of emergency situation |
